Abstract

The invention provides amides that inhibit cellular necrosis and/or human receptor interacting protein 1 kinase (RIP1), including corresponding sulfonamides, and pharmaceutically acceptable salts, hydrates and stereoisomers thereof. The compounds are employed in pharmaceutical compositions, and methods of making and use, including treating a person in need thereof with an effective amount of the compound or composition, and detecting a resultant improvement in the person's health or condition.

Claims (56)

1 . A compound of structure:

wherein:

R 1 is substituted or unsubstituted phenyl or substituted or unsubstituted 2-, 3- or 4-pyridine;

R 2 is dihydro-pyrazole or isoxazolidine; and

R 3 and R 4 are linked to form a 4-6 membered N-containing, heterocycloalkyl ring, wherein the 4-6 membered N-containing, heterocycloalkyl ring is fused to phenyl or wherein the 4-6 membered N-containing, heterocycloalkyl ring is linked to R 5 through an optional linker selected from —CH 2 —, —O— and ═CH—, wherein R 5 is substituted or unsubstituted C3-C9 cycloalkyl with 0-3 heteroatoms, C3-C9 cycloalkenyl with 0-3 heteroatoms, or C3-C9 cycloalkynyl with 0-3 heteroatoms, or substituted or unsubstituted C5-C14 aryl with 0-3 heteroatoms;

or a pharmaceutically acceptable salt, or a hydrate of the compound.
